Ananthagiri mandal is one of the 22 mandals in Alluri Sitharama Raju District of Andhra Pradesh. As per census 2011, there are 46 villages in this mandal.[2]

History

In 2022, as a part of the raising the number of districts in Andhra Pradesh from 13 to 26, Visakhapatnam district was split into three districts – Alluri Sitharama Raju district, Anakapalli district and Visakhapatnam district.[3]

Demographics

As per 2011 census, Ananthagiri mandal has a total population of 49,919, out of which 24,427 were males and 24,592 were females. The entire population lives in urban areas. [4]
